Output ee23defdbf3fbb46dfffe7712850b8b3f66bb205472a06d90aa2cf0a072b9e8a:1

value
28516021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05326881771e37bb4e18fdb687359a16bc6cda65 OP_EQUAL
address
32AVgvmRLFbGPxB1tVsZ3sh7CdXfNL58ja
transaction
ee23defdbf3fbb46dfffe7712850b8b3f66bb205472a06d90aa2cf0a072b9e8a
confirmations
320027
spent
true